#4f730d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f730d is composed of 31% red, 45.1%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.7%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 81.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.7% and a lightness of 25.1%. #4f730d color hex could be obtained by blending #9ee61a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#4f730d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060901 is the darkest color, while #fbfef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f730d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#41423e is the less saturated color, while #527d03 is the most saturated one.
